Role Overview

As the Salesforce Technical Lead, you will be a pivotal leader within our organization, responsible for delivering innovative cloud technology solutions to our clients. You will oversee the development and configuration of solutions using Apex and Lightning Web Components (LWC), enforce best practices and DevOps processes, and collaborate with onsite consultants to gather and analyze requirements. This role requires a strong technical background, exceptional leadership skills, and a passion for delivering high-quality solutions that meet our clients' needs.

A Day in the Life of a Salesforce Technical Lead at RSM

Your day-to-day activities will be varied and challenging, including:

  • Leading and mentoring a team of Salesforce developers: Providing technical guidance, fostering a culture of continuous learning, and conducting performance reviews.
  • Overseeing the development and configuration of Salesforce solutions: Ensuring that solutions are developed according to best practices and meet quality standards.
  • Enforcing DevOps processes: Implementing and maintaining continuous integration, continuous delivery, and automated testing pipelines.
  • Collaborating with onsite consultants: Gathering business requirements, understanding client needs, and proposing tailored Salesforce solutions.
  • Leading workshops and requirement sessions: Clarifying project objectives and scope with clients.
  • Participating in project meetings: Providing technical insights and ensuring smooth project execution.
  • Staying up-to-date with the latest Salesforce technologies: Continuously learning and experimenting with new features and functionalities.

Required Qualifications

  • 8-12 years of hands-on experience in Salesforce development and configuration. (experience)
  • Proficiency in Apex programming and Lightning Web Components (LWC). (experience)
  • Strong understanding of Salesforce best practices and design patterns. (experience)
  • Experience with DevOps processes, including continuous integration and continuous delivery. (experience)
  • Proven ability to gather and analyze business requirements. (experience)
  • Excellent leadership and team management skills. (experience)
  • Experience mentoring and guiding development teams. (experience)
  • Strong communication and presentation skills. (experience)
  • Ability to lead project meetings and present solutions to stakeholders. (experience)
  • Experience with Agile development methodologies. (experience)
  • Salesforce certifications (e.g., Salesforce Certified Developer, Salesforce Certified Platform App Builder) are a plus. (experience)
  • Bachelor's degree in Computer Science, Engineering, or a related field. (experience)

Responsibilities

  • Lead project teams in Salesforce configuration, customization, and development using Apex and Lightning Web Components (LWC).
  • Enforce best practices in Apex and LWC development, ensuring code quality and maintainability.
  • Oversee adherence to DevOps processes, including continuous integration, continuous delivery, and automated testing.
  • Coordinate with onsite consultants to gather business requirements and understand client needs.
  • Propose tailored Salesforce solutions based on gathered requirements and business needs.
  • Lead workshops and requirement sessions to clarify project objectives and scope.
  • Demonstrate enthusiasm and creativity in developing and implementing ideas to automate technical and functional processes.
  • Lead, mentor, and manage a team of developers, fostering a culture of continuous learning and development.
  • Conduct regular performance reviews and provide constructive feedback to team members.
  • Actively participate in and lead key project meetings, including sprint demos, user acceptance testing, and end-user training.
  • Present solutions and share technical insights with stakeholders to ensure smooth project execution.
  • Stay up-to-date with the latest Salesforce technologies and trends.
  • Contribute to the development of technical documentation and knowledge base articles.
  • Participate in code reviews to ensure code quality and adherence to best practices.
